Q: Is 146,247,071 a Prime Number?
A: No, 146,247,071 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 146247071 can be evenly divided by 1 6,101 23,971 and 146,247,071, with no remainder.
Since 146,247,071 cannot be divided by just 1 and 146,247,071, it is not a prime number.
